Outsourcing Game Development: Boosting Your Business Potential

Nov 30, 2024

In today's rapidly evolving digital landscape, outsourcing game development has emerged as a significant trend, especially for businesses striving to enhance their competitiveness and broaden their market outreach. As a business owner, understanding the benefits and intricacies of outsourcing can unlock tremendous opportunities for your company, particularly in the realms of art galleries, graphic design, and 3D printing.

Understanding the Concept of Outsourcing in Game Development

Outsourcing game development involves contracting external teams or individuals to manage various aspects of video game production. It allows businesses to leverage specialized skills and resources that may not be available in-house. This process can cover a wide array of tasks, including programming, art design, testing, and quality assurance.

Advantages of Outsourcing Game Development

Cost Efficiency

One of the primary reasons businesses opt for outsourcing game development is cost efficiency. By collaborating with agencies or teams in regions where labor costs are lower, businesses can significantly reduce their overall expenses while maintaining high-quality standards. This enables companies to allocate resources to other critical areas, such as marketing and customer engagement.

Access to Expertise and Innovation

Outsourcing provides access to a pool of expert developers and creative minds who bring innovative ideas and approaches to the table. This infusion of creativity can lead to unique gaming experiences and improved end products. Collaborating with professionals who specialize in the industry can enhance your game's appeal, making it stand out in a saturated market.

Focus on Core Business Functions

By outsourcing game development, businesses can concentrate on their core competencies. This approach allows management teams to focus on strategy, branding, and customer relations while leaving the technical challenges of game production to the specialists. As a result, this leads to better overall productivity and operational efficiency.

Scalability and Flexibility

Outsourcing offers scalability. Whether you're looking to develop a small indie title or a large-scale AAA game, outsourcing allows for flexibility in resource allocation. This adaptability enables companies to scale their operations smoothly according to project demands without the burden of long-term commitments.

How to Successfully Outsource Game Development

Identifying Your Needs

Before initiating the outsourcing process, businesses must clearly understand their project requirements. This includes defining the scope of work, desired timelines, and budget constraints. Having a detailed project plan will facilitate smoother communication with potential outsourcing partners.

Choosing the Right Partner

The success of outsourcing hinges on selecting the right development partner. Here are critical steps to ensure a successful partnership:

  • Research: Look for reputable agencies with a proven track record in the gaming industry.
  • Portfolio Evaluation: Review past projects to assess the quality and style of their work.
  • Client Testimonials: Seek feedback from previous clients to gauge satisfaction and reliability.
  • Communication: Ensure that the chosen partner communicates effectively and understands your vision.

Establishing Clear Contracts

Once you've selected an outsourcing partner, it's crucial to establish a clear contract outlining project specifications, payment terms, ownership rights, and timelines. Well-drafted contracts help prevent misunderstandings and protect your business interests throughout the project lifecycle.

Maintaining Regular Communication

Consistent communication plays a pivotal role in the success of outsourced projects. Set up regular check-ins to discuss progress, address any potential roadblocks, and provide feedback. Utilizing project management tools can also enhance collaboration and visibility throughout the development process.

Incorporating Advanced Technologies in Game Development

The gaming industry is continuously evolving, with emerging technologies shaping the future of game development. By outsourcing, businesses can tap into these advanced tools and methodologies without the need for extensive in-house training or resources. Here are some of the cutting-edge technologies transforming game development:

Virtual Reality (VR) and Augmented Reality (AR)

VR and AR technologies have opened new dimensions for interactive gaming experiences. Outsourced teams skilled in VR/AR can develop immersive worlds that engage players on a deeper level, enhancing user experience and satisfaction.

Artificial Intelligence (AI) in Game Design

AI is playing an increasing role in game design, from creating intelligent NPCs to personalizing player experiences. By outsourcing game development projects to specialized AI-focused firms, businesses can leverage sophisticated algorithms that offer dynamic gameplay and adaptability, appealing to a broader audience.

Blockchain Technology in Gaming

Blockchain technology is revolutionizing the gaming industry by enabling secure transactions and unique ownership of in-game assets. Outsourcing to developers well-versed in blockchain can allow you to integrate these features, attracting players interested in the burgeoning field of decentralized gaming.

Best Practices for Outsourcing Game Development

Agile Development Approach

The Agile methodology promotes iterative development, allowing for continuous feedback and optimization. By implementing Agile practices with your outsourcing partner, you can create a more adaptable development process and ensure that the final product meets the desired expectations.

Investment in Quality Assurance

Quality Assurance (QA) should be integrated into the outsourcing process from the beginning. Establish dedicated QA phases to test gameplay, identify bugs, and obtain user feedback before launch. This commitment to quality will increase the likelihood of your game's success and enhance your brand reputation.

Post-Launch Support and Updates

Outsourcing game development doesn't end after the launch. Ensure your partner provides ongoing support and updates, including bug fixes, performance enhancements, and new content. Continuous improvement will keep players engaged and satisfied, contributing to long-term success.

The Role of Game Development in Enhancing Business Categories

As businesses in art galleries, graphic design, and 3D printing look to expand their offerings and engage audiences, integrating game development can prove beneficial. Here’s how:

Art Galleries

Art galleries can harness the power of game development by creating virtual exhibitions that allow users to experience art from the comfort of their homes. Outsourcing the development of these engaging platforms provides galleries with a novel way to reach wider audiences and increase interaction with art.

Graphic Design

Graphic designers can collaborate with game developers to create visually stunning game artwork that captivates players. This integration of design and technology can amplify a designer's portfolio, showcasing their versatility and creativity in the gaming sphere.

3D Printing

The gaming industry benefits greatly from the advancements in 3D printing technology. Outsourcing game development allows businesses to integrate 3D modeling, resulting in unique, customizable in-game assets that can be printed and collected by fans, creating a tangible connection to the virtual realm.

Conclusion: Embracing the Future of Game Development

As the gaming industry continues to thrive, businesses must embrace the trend of outsourcing game development to stay competitive and innovative. By understanding the advantages, implementing best practices, and leveraging cutting-edge technologies, companies can not only enhance their game offerings but also solidify their standing in the market.

As highlighted throughout this article, the collaboration between various business domains and the game development sector can lead to remarkable innovations and opportunities. By planting the seeds of creativity and efficiency through strategic outsourcing, your business can harvest success and growth in the dynamic world of gaming.